GB/T 17792-2014 is the English-translated version of 钼及钼合金棒.

GB/T 17792-2014 is the Chinese national standard on molybdenum and molybdenum alloy bar, in the field of metallurgy. The /T suffix marks it as a recommended standard: it is not compulsory by itself, but it becomes binding as soon as a contract, a tender or a customer specification calls it up - which in practice is how most foreign buyers meet it. It was issued on 24 July 2014 by the General Administration of Quality Supervision, Inspection and Quarantine of the People's Republic of China; Standardization Administration of China, and has been in force since 1 February 2015. Classification: ICS 77.150, CCS H63. Foreword

This standard is in accordance with GB/T 1.1-2009 given rules drafted. This standard replaces GB/T 17792-1999 "molybdenum and molybdenum alloy bar." This standard compared with GB/T 17792-1999, the main changes are as follows:

--- Increased Mo2, MoLa alloy bar products and their requirements;

--- Revised sintered and extruded bar of predetermined diameter range and size deviation;

--- Revised sintered density requirements for bar products;

--- The content of chemical composition, test methods, inspection rules were revised;

--- Increasing the product contracts (or orders) content. This standard by the national non-ferrous metals Standardization Technical Committee (SAC/TC243) centralized. the company.
